About Sculptra

Sculptra is an injectable treatment that restores lost facial volume, but it works in an unusual way. Instead of filling a space with gel, Sculptra prompts your body to rebuild its own collagen. The result is a slow, natural return of fullness over a few months. Sculptra is made from poly-L-lactic acid (PLLA), a material used safely in medicine for decades, from the same family as dissolvable stitches. When injected, Sculptra acts like scaffolding around which the body builds collagen. The Sculptra itself dissolves in a few weeks, and the body is left with a new collagen matrix.

Most fillers, like Juvéderm and Restylane, are made of hyaluronic acid and add volume the moment they are placed. Sculptra is a different kind of treatment, called a collagen stimulator. It does not fill space itself; it works beneath the surface, encouraging your skin to grow new collagen of its own. That is why Sculptra is slower than a regular filler, and also why its results can feel so natural and last so long. Sculptra is best for broad, gradual volume loss, the overall flattening and hollowing that comes with age. Common areas include cheeks that have lost fullness, hollow temples, the lower face and jawline, and folds from the nose to the mouth. Sculptra is not used in the lips, and it is used carefully or avoided in the delicate area under the eyes.

Sculptra is given as a series, not a single visit. Most people need two to six sessions, spaced roughly a month or more apart. Before your visit, the Sculptra is prepared: it comes as a powder and is carefully mixed with sterile liquid ahead of time. At your appointment, we clean the skin and use numbing for comfort; the product also contains a mild anesthetic. Sculptra is injected beneath the skin, and we gently massage the area afterward. In the first days, any fullness you see is mostly swelling and settles. The real result comes slowly, as your collagen builds over the following months. Most people see their face look gradually fuller and more refreshed over three to six months. Sculptra’s results often last two years or more.

Common side effects are mild and brief: swelling, redness, bruising, or tenderness for a few days. There is one risk specific to Sculptra worth knowing: weeks or months after treatment, a small firm bump (a nodule) can sometimes form under the skin. Most are not visible and resolve on their own. The risk is lowered by careful product preparation, skilled placement, and a simple massage routine we will ask you to follow at home for a few days. Unlike hyaluronic acid fillers, Sculptra cannot be dissolved. It fades on its own gradually over time. This is exactly why Sculptra calls for an experienced, careful hand, and why we treat conservatively, building gradually rather than adding too much at once.

Most fillers add volume instantly with a gel. Sculptra is a collagen stimulator. It prompts your body to build its own collagen gradually. It is slower, but the result is natural and long-lasting.
